Output 380623b75824da06c52a7ea0a10b723ea2722bcc282fd6a22f4fe490e5100d64:1

value
1066600
script pubkey
OP_0 OP_PUSHBYTES_20 216b9475d58fa5700181d861896513fc2344b416
address
bc1qy94egaw437jhqqvpmpscjegnls35fdqk8ucf5w
transaction
380623b75824da06c52a7ea0a10b723ea2722bcc282fd6a22f4fe490e5100d64
spent
true